Today, we are introducing the Opera Magazine which is about how our products give people real value in their daily lives. That's what we're trying to show in pictures and words with this new lifestyle magazine. Below is a list of articles released in this first edition.

What you can expect:

  • Inbox
    • We are always here to listen. Read our responses to your letters.
  • Please welcome worker 2.0
    • The new frontier of the Web requires a new kind of worker. Meet the mysterious worker 2.0.
  • The Web versus Guthenberg
    • Read about the biggest change in publishing in 500 years.
  • Simplify your life in 5 ways
    • We are more connect and available than ever. Find out how to untangle your connected life.
  • The saga continues
    • From backstage to the beach: The Opera saga continues.
  • The guy who wants to save the Web
    • Making sure that everyone can get to the same content, wherever and whoever they are, requires a special person.
  • Fashion
    • Modern technology is all about keeping people connected on the move. Fashion should serve the same purpose.
  • And much, much, more.
